"Our country presents on every side the evidences of that continued favor under whose auspices it, has gradually risen from a few feeble and dependent colonies to a prosperous and powerful confederacy"

- Martin Van Buren

About this Quote

This quote by Martin Van Buren speaks to the progress of the United States from its early days as a couple of nests to an effective and flourishing confederacy. Van Buren is expressing his appreciation to the favor of a higher power, which he believes has actually been instrumental in the growth of the country. He is acknowledging that the United States has actually been blessed with the guidance and protection of a higher power, which has enabled it to end up being a strong and successful nation. He is also acknowledging the effort and devotion of the people of the United States, who have actually worked together to construct a strong and flourishing country. This quote is a reminder of the value of acknowledging the power of a higher power and the hard work of individuals of the United States in order to accomplish success.
